Comprehensive Definitions & Senses
2 senses- 1
A distinct section of a piece of writing, usually dealing with a single theme and indicated by a new line or indentation.
"The essay was divided into several paragraphs, each focusing on a different aspect of the topic." - 2
A brief statement or summary of a larger text.
"The article included a paragraph summarizing the main findings of the research."

Linguistic Origin & Historical Etymology
The word 'paragraph' originates from the Greek word 'paragraphos', meaning 'to write beside'. It evolved through Latin and Middle French before entering English in the late 14th century, reflecting the structure of writing that separates distinct ideas.

View all stories →How Are Palisade Cells Adapted for Photosynthesis (and Why Are They Called 'Palisade')?
Palisade mesophyll cells are column-shaped, densely packed with chloroplasts, and positioned near the leaf's upper surface to maximize light absorption for photosynthesis. Their name comes from the French word for a defensive fence of wooden stakes, referencing their tightly aligned, upright cellular structure.
